Performance Overview of the NU 1022 M/C3VA3091 Bearings
Category | Detail/Specification |
---|---|
Brand | AMIGO NU 1022 M/C3VA3091| Interchangeable With: SKF NU 1022 M/C3VA3091 |
Bore diameter | 110 mm |
Outside diameter | 170 mm |
Width | 28 mm |
Basic dynamic load rating | 146 kN |
Basic static load rating | 166 kN |
Reference speed | 4,800 r/min |
Limiting speed | 4,800 r/min |
Bearing part | Complete bearing |
Axial displacement capability | In both directions |
Number of rows | 1 |
Locating feature, bearing outer ring | None |
Bore type | Cylindrical |
Cage | Machined metal |
Number of flanges, outer ring | 2 |
Number of flanges, inner ring | 0 |
Loose flange | None |
Radial internal clearance | C3 |
Tolerance class | Normal |
Material, bearing | Bearing steel |
Coating | Insulation coating |
Sealing | Without |
Lubricant | None |
Relubrication feature | Without |
Product net weight | 2.31 kg |
Dimensions(mm) | 110x170x28 |

Specifications Overview of the NU 1022 M/C3VA3091 Bearings
Dimensions | Details |
---|---|
Bore diameter | 110 mm |
Outside diameter | 170 mm |
Width | 28 mm |
Raceway diameter inner ring | 125 mm |
Permissible axial displacement | max. 3.8 mm |
Chamfer dimension (r?,?) | min. 2 mm |
Chamfer dimension (r?,?) | min. 11 mm |

Role of NU 1022 M/C3VA3091 in These Machines:
High Radial Load Handling: This bearing excels in carrying heavy radial loads, making it perfect for machines like electric motors, gearboxes, and turbines. The cylindrical roller design ensures minimal friction, allowing for efficient operation under continuous heavy loads.
Electrical Insulation: The Insocoat coating on the outer ring prevents electrical erosion, a common issue in electric motors and generators. This feature ensures longer bearing life in applications where stray currents can cause damage.
Thermal Expansion Management: The C3 radial internal clearance provides additional space to accommodate thermal expansion, ensuring smooth performance in high-temperature environments like turbines and compressors.

NU 1022 M/C3VA3091 Bearing Cross Reference and Interchange
Brand | Equivalent Bearing Model |
---|---|
Amigo | NU 1022 M/C3VA3091 |
SKF | NU 1022 M/C3VA3091 |
FAG (Schaeffler Group) | NU1022-E-M1-C3 |
NSK | NU1022MC3 |
NTN | NU1022C3 |
Timken | NU1022EMC3 |
Koyo | NU1022C3FY |
NKE Austria | NU1022-E-MPA-C3 |
NTN-SNR | NU1022EG15 |
